And the ABS electric brake system if fully operational. The pump is a bit louder than I would like, but I will take the noise over the gaudy looks of a hydroboost system any day.
And looks like I am going to need to send the starter back as the case is cracked in half. Odd thing is that it still starts fine. It never made a noise and it was spaced perfectly, so I am not sure what went wrong.
